Powerball numbers for February 11 drawing. Did anyone win last night?

Here's what we know about the drawing on Wednesday, Feb. 11: The winning numbers for the Feb. 11 drawing were 6, 20, 33, 40 and 48. The red Powerball was 5, and the Power Play was 2X. No one won the jackpot in the Feb. 11 drawing. There was no $2 million Match 5 plus Power Play winner. There was one Match 5 $1 million prize winner in Arizona.

N.Y. Lottery: Here’s how much man will get after claiming $1M Powerball second prize as lump sum

Walberto Zapata, Jr. of Monticello matched the first five numbers in the Sept. 6, 2025 Powerball drawing, securing the $1 million prize. He opted to receive a one-time lump sum payment totaling $651,000 after required withholdings, according to officials.
